Study Name: Climatic and societal impacts of a “forgotten” cluster of volcanic eruptions in 1108-1110 CE Investigators: Guillet S., Corona C., Ludlow F., Oppenheimer C. & Stoffel M. Description and notes: ### The file entitled "Guillet_et_al_SciReports2020_N-VOLCv2_Reconstruction_500_2000CE.xlsx" contains the proxy records used to derive the Northern Hemisphere N-VOLCv2 reconstruction, as well as the N-VOLCv2 reconstruction itself. The file contains all the data needed to reproduce the Figure 2 shown in Guillet et al. (2020). It will also allow the user to reproduce the Figure S1 as well as the Tables S3 and S4 (see Supplementary Information). ### The file entitled "Guillet_et_al_SciReports2020_N-VOLCv2_Gridded_Temperature_Reconstruction_500_2000CE.nc" is a climate field reconstruction of extratropical Northern Hemisphere summer temperatures spanning the last 1500 years. The file contains the all the data needed to reproduce the Figure 4 shown in Guillet et al. (2020). It will also allow the user to plot the maps displayed in Figures S1, S2 and S3 (see Supplementary Information). ## This file is a netcdf composed of three main variables: # The first variable is entitled "JJA surface temperature anomaly". It will allows to map the user to annual maps of summer temperature anomalies for the period 500–2000 CE) # The second variable is entitled "Calibration-Validation Statistics". The calibration-validation provide information about the robustness of the reconstruction. The first array allows to display the r2 statistic while the second, third and fourth arrays allow to display the RE, R2 and CE statistics respectively. We provide in this netcdf all grid points for which calibration-validation statistics are above 0. However, please note that only grid points with a CE > 0.1 were used for the spatial representation of temperature anomalies in Guillet et al. (2020). # The third variable is entitled "Summer_Cooling_Persistence". It allows to map the persistence of summer cooling (in years) for each gridpoint after the major volcanic eruptions of the last 1500 years. The file entitled "Guillet_et_al_SciReports2020_Supp_Info_Table_S1_S2_Historical_Sources.xlsx" provides information about all the historical sources used in Guillet et al. (2020).
